#076bbf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#076bbf is composed of 2.7% red, 42% green and 74.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 96.3% cyan, 44% magenta, 0% yellow and 25.1% black. It has a hue angle of 207.4 degrees, a saturation of 92.9% and a lightness of 38.8%. #076bbf color hex could be obtained by blending #0ed6ff with #00007f. Closest websafe color is: #0066cc.

#076bbf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#076bbf has RGB values of R:7, G:107, B:191 and CMYK values of C:0.96, M:0.44, Y:0, K:0.25. Its decimal value is 486335.

Shades and Tints of #076bbf
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000102 is the darkest color, while #eef7fe is the lightest one.
